Post by Walms on Apr 1, 2015 19:55:55 GMT -5
Best to focus on throttle position and not RPM. Usually when people say the bike starts and runs well but runs out of steam up top means that your part throttle jetting is not bad for now (needle position, pilot jet, idle screw) but usually at high rev's means full throttle. You sound lean so install a richer main jet and see if it improves. I'd continue to install richer jets until the bike starts burbling, then back off to the previous jet. Ideally, you'd start rich and work lean, but you are where you are, assuming it's jetting. At the same time, double check you have a good ground on your coils, the added pressure when a motor hits the pipe can also cause havoc if you have a weak spark.

Post by H2 Dude on Apr 1, 2015 23:39:53 GMT -5
Dave..when My A7ss fired up it also ran well at idle etc.I would ride around then it would Bog and not rev at all. Off come the carbs..re check. I had installed new floats and valves before. Go for a rip and it would do the same ..Then one day I pulled it out for another look and wham it hit me. The right hand carb was missing the little ball that is pressed into the passage way.This allowed excess gas to flow out of the carb and it would be sucked back into the carb intake thus creating a very rich mixture. Find right size ball and tap into place/ Problem solved. Yours sound like the same thing
